§ 36-9-27-103

Ask AI about this
Notwithstanding any other provision of this chapter, after the establishment of a cumulative drainage fund, a hearing shall be held before the board undertakes any project to construct or reconstruct a regulated drain or to maintain a regulated drain when the total cost of the maintenance project is more than twenty-five thousand dollars ($25,000). The board shall:(1) publish a notice of the hearing in accordance with IC 5-3-1; and(2) mail a notice of the hearing, at least fifteen (15) days before the hearing, to the owner of each piece of property adjoining the proposed or established regulated drain.[Pre-Local Government Recodification Citation: 19-4-10.1-4 part.]As added by Acts 1981, P.L.309, SEC.101. Amended by Acts 1981, P.L.45, SEC.84; P.L.206-1984, SEC.11; P.L.154-1993, SEC.9.
